When bats relax, their tendons in the feet automatically clench, securing them to their perch so they can sleep without holding on consciously. since it uses the least amount of energy, it’s the best way for a bat to sleep. Unlike many other creatures, it is found that for bats, being upside down is actually easier and. newly born bats can sleep up to 20 hours a day, while adults usually sleep around 8 hours a day.
